Cloud Server Cost Comparison Calculator: Optimize Your IT Budget

Compare Your Cloud Server Costs

Please enter a valid number of servers.
Please enter vCPUs.
Please enter RAM.
Please select an OS type.
Please enter storage capacity.
Please enter data transfer.
Please enter monthly usage hours (max 744).
Please select a currency.

Welcome to the ultimate Cloud Server Cost Comparison Calculator! In today's dynamic digital landscape, choosing the right cloud provider and understanding the associated costs is paramount for businesses and developers alike. Whether you're evaluating AWS pricing, Azure costs, or Google Cloud Platform (GCP) expenses, our powerful tool helps you make informed decisions to optimize your IT budget.

The cloud offers incredible scalability and flexibility, but managing expenses can be complex due to varied pricing models for virtual machines (VMs), storage, data transfer, and other services. This calculator simplifies that complexity by allowing you to input your specific requirements and receive an estimated cost comparison across leading cloud providers.

What is Cloud Server Cost Comparison?

Cloud server cost comparison involves evaluating the expenditure of running similar server instances and related services across different cloud providers. This isn't just about comparing the sticker price of a VM; it encompasses a broader analysis including compute power (vCPUs, RAM), storage types (SSD, HDD), networking (data transfer in/out), operating system licenses, and additional managed services like databases or load balancers. Understanding these nuances is crucial for accurate cloud budget optimization.

Why Compare Cloud Server Costs?

  • Budget Efficiency: Identify the most cost-effective provider for your specific workload, potentially saving thousands in operational expenses.
  • Informed Decision-Making: Gain clarity on pricing structures, avoiding hidden fees and unexpected charges.
  • Resource Allocation: Better allocate your financial resources by understanding where your cloud spend goes.
  • Strategic Planning: Plan future cloud migrations or expansions with a clear understanding of potential costs.
  • Negotiation Power: Use comparisons to negotiate better terms or identify areas for optimization with existing providers.

Key Factors Influencing Cloud Server Pricing

Cloud pricing is multi-faceted. Our calculator focuses on the primary drivers:

  • Compute Resources: Number of vCPUs and amount of RAM significantly impact VM costs. Higher specifications mean higher prices.
  • Operating System: Linux instances are generally cheaper than Windows Server licenses, which often incur additional charges.
  • Storage: The type (e.g., standard HDD, SSD, provisioned IOPS), capacity (GB/TB), and often the number of I/O operations (IOPS) affect storage costs.
  • Data Transfer (Egress): Moving data *out* of a cloud region (egress) is almost always charged, often per GB. Ingress (data in) is usually free. This is a common source of unexpected costs.
  • Region: Prices can vary significantly between geographical regions due to different operational costs, energy prices, and market demand.
  • Usage Model: On-demand instances are most flexible but can be more expensive. Reserved Instances or Savings Plans offer discounts for commitment.

How Our Cloud Server Cost Comparison Calculator Works

Our intuitive tool allows you to simulate your server requirements and get an estimated monthly cost for different providers. Simply input details such as desired vCPUs, RAM, storage needs, expected data transfer, and usage hours. The calculator will then provide a comparative estimate, helping you visualize your potential monthly spend in your chosen currency (e.g., USD, EUR, GBP, INR).

This is an estimation tool designed to provide a quick comparison. For exact pricing, always consult the official pricing calculators of AWS, Azure, and GCP, as they offer granular detail on every service and discount option.

Formula:

Understanding Cloud Server Cost Estimation

Unlike a single mathematical formula, cloud server cost comparison is an aggregation of charges from various components. Our calculator estimates costs based on the following simplified model:

Total Monthly Cost = (Compute Cost + Storage Cost + Data Transfer Cost) × Number of Servers

Component Breakdown:

  • Compute Cost: This is derived from the number of virtual CPUs (vCPUs), RAM (GB), and the chosen Operating System (OS). Each cloud provider has hourly rates for different VM instance types. Our calculator uses an average hourly rate for compute resources based on your input specifications, multiplied by the monthly usage hours.

    Compute Cost = (vCPU Rate × vCPUs + RAM Rate × RAM GB + OS Factor) × Monthly Usage Hours

  • Storage Cost: This is typically charged per GB per month. The cost can vary based on the storage type (e.g., standard, SSD) and region. Our calculator uses a per-GB monthly rate.

    Storage Cost = Storage Capacity (GB) × Storage Rate per GB per Month

  • Data Transfer Cost (Egress): This is the cost for data moving out of the cloud provider's network to the internet. It's usually charged per GB. Ingress (data into the cloud) is generally free.

    Data Transfer Cost = Data Transfer Out (GB) × Data Transfer Rate per GB

Note: The rates used in this calculator are illustrative averages and can vary significantly based on actual instance types, commitment discounts (Reserved Instances, Savings Plans), specific region pricing, and the addition of other cloud services (databases, load balancers, etc.). Always refer to the official pricing pages of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P) for precise quotes.

Tips for Optimizing Your Cloud Spend

Beyond using our cloud server cost comparison tool, here are additional strategies to keep your cloud expenses in check:

  • Rightsizing Instances: Continuously monitor your resource utilization. Don't over-provision. Scale down instances to smaller sizes or fewer vCPUs/RAM if they are consistently underutilized.
  • Reserved Instances/Savings Plans: If you have a predictable, long-term workload (1-3 years), commit to Reserved Instances (AWS, Azure) or Savings Plans (AWS, GCP) for significant discounts (up to 70%).
  • Spot Instances: For fault-tolerant applications (e.g., batch processing, dev/test environments), consider using Spot Instances (AWS) or Low-priority VMs (Azure) for drastically reduced compute costs.
  • Storage Tiering: Move infrequently accessed data to cheaper storage tiers (e.g., S3 Infrequent Access, Azure Cool Blob Storage).
  • Monitor Data Transfer: Keep a close eye on egress data transfer. Optimize content delivery networks (CDNs) and minimize unnecessary data movement between regions.
  • Automate Shutdowns: For non-production environments, automate the shutdown of servers outside of working hours.
  • Leverage Free Tiers: Many providers offer free tiers for new accounts, which can be great for testing and development.
  • Utilize Cost Management Tools: Use native cloud provider tools (AWS Cost Explorer, Azure Cost Management, GCP Cost Management) to analyze your spend and identify areas for optimization.

By combining smart planning with tools like our cloud server cost calculator, you can effectively manage and reduce your overall cloud infrastructure expenses.

Computing and Cloud Computing Tools

AI Token Cost : Estimate & Optimize Your LLM API Spend

Go to Calculator

API Call Cost : Accurately Estimate Your Cloud Expenses

Go to Calculator

API Integration Cost

Go to Calculator

App Development Cost

Go to Calculator

Base64 Decoder: Convert Base64 to Plain Text Online

Go to Calculator

Binary Addition : Sum Binary Numbers Instantly

Go to Calculator